What is the electronic signature legality for public relations in Mexico

The electronic signature legality for public relations in Mexico is governed by the Federal Civil Code and the Electronic Commerce Law. These laws recognize electronic signatures as legally binding, provided they meet specific criteria. This includes ensuring the signature is unique to the signer, capable of identifying the signer, and created using secure methods. For public relations professionals, understanding these legal frameworks is essential when managing contracts, agreements, and communications electronically.

Key elements of the electronic signature legality for public relations in Mexico

Key elements that define the legality of electronic signatures in Mexico include:

  • Authentication: The signature must be verifiable to confirm the identity of the signer.
  • Integrity: The document must remain unchanged after signing, ensuring the authenticity of the content.
  • Consent: All parties must agree to use electronic signatures as a valid form of signing.
  • Non-repudiation: Signers cannot deny their signature, as the process must provide a clear audit trail.
